Environment-Aware Channel Inference via Cross-Modal Flow: From Multimodal Sensing to Wireless Channels

精确的信道状态信息(CSI)是可靠高效无线通信的基础。然而,在高多普勒环境下运行的大规模多输入多输出(MIMO)系统中,通过导频估计获取CSI会带来巨大开销。本文利用日益丰富的环境感知数据,研究无需导频的信道推断方法,直接从多模态观测(包括相机图像、激光雷达点云和GPS坐标)中估计完整的CSI。不同于依赖预设信道模型的先前研究,我们提出一种数据驱动框架,将感知到的环境信息映射到信道空间的问题建模为跨模态流匹配任务。该框架将多模态特征融合至信道域的潜在分布,并学习一个速度场,连续地将潜在分布变换至目标信道分布。为使问题可解且高效,我们将其重写为等价的条件流匹配目标,并引入模态对齐损失,同时采用低延迟推理机制以实现实时CSI估计。实验中,我们基于Sionna与Blender构建了过程化数据生成器,支持真实感感知场景与无线传播建模。系统级评估表明,该方法在信道估计精度和下游波束成形任务的频谱效率上均显著优于基于导频和感知的基准方案。源代码已公开于 https://github.com/gm-leung/environment-aware-channel-inference。

Accurate channel state information (CSI) underpins reliable and efficient wireless communication. However, acquiring CSI via pilot estimation incurs substantial overhead, especially in massive multiple-input multiple-output (MIMO) systems operating in high-Doppler environments. By leveraging the growing availability of environmental sensing data, this treatise investigates pilot-free channel inference that estimates complete CSI directly from multimodal observations, including camera images, LiDAR point clouds, and GPS coordinates. In contrast to prior studies that rely on predefined channel models, we develop a data-driven framework that formulates the sensing-to-channel mapping as a cross-modal flow matching problem. The framework fuses multimodal features into a latent distribution within the channel domain, and learns a velocity field that continuously transforms the latent distribution toward the channel distribution. To make this formulation tractable and efficient, we reformulate the problem as an equivalent conditional flow matching objective and incorporate a modality alignment loss, while adopting low-latency inference mechanisms to enable real-time CSI estimation. In experiments, we build a procedural data generator based on Sionna and Blender to support realistic modeling of sensing scenes and wireless propagation. System-level evaluations demonstrate significant improvements over pilot- and sensing-based benchmarks in both channel estimation accuracy and spectral efficiency for the downstream beamforming task. The source code is available at https://github.com/gm-leung/environment-aware-channel-inference.
